I have been accepted to the Volunteer Eco Students Abroad Program (VESA) and will be travelling to Africa in May 2014 to take part in an important, sustainable community development project. I am seeking sponsorship to participate in the program and complete essential volunteer work in an African village.
VESA and myself will work in conjunction with the villagers and the village chief in addressing the major issues faced by the village and the local schools such as a lack of fresh running water, dilapidated schools and generally poor infrastructure. Your donation will help to facilitate the means for implementing a major community development project which will encompass construction in addition to educating the community on matters of conservation, sustainability, health/hygiene and English proficiency.

By sponsoring me, you will be directly assisting with the costs involved in participating in the program. These costs are significant and include hiring local skilled trades people to supervise and assist in the building projects, building materials and donations to local organizations. Every volunteer will complete a minimum of 40 hours of hands-on community-based volunteer work.
